Tensorized Optical Multimodal Fusion Network

Signal Processing 2023-02-20 v1 Hardware Architecture

Abstract

We propose the first tensorized optical multimodal fusion network architecture with a self-attention mechanism and low-rank tensor fusion. Simulation results show 51.3×51.3 \times less hardware requirement and 3.7×10133.7\times 10^{13} MAC/J energy efficiency.
